[QUOTE="to_tough_to_die, post: 190663, member: 14019"] A) There's an Apple Special event Tomorrow, so you may want to wait for that. B) If you use any Adobe apps, an Intel Mac isn't a good idea right now. Photoshop will run under Rosetta, Apple's app that translates code written to only work on PowerPC chips to work with Intel. However, because it is an emulation software, there is a slowdown. Assuming that you're a professional or a student, you probably don't want to work with Photoshop like that. Adobe won't support Intel chips until 2007, so you're stuck with a PowerPC. I suggest an iMac G5 or a PowerMac G5 if possible. [/QUOTE]
